The story

German roots

Cold climate

Long sunlight

German immigrants looked at the cold British Columbian winters and thought home wasn't so far away. While everyone else farmed hardy hybrids, these pioneers planted Riesling in the cooler northern pockets. The latitude here ensures long sunlight hours during ripening, allowing sugar to build up while keeping that signature, tooth-rattling acidity intact. It is a balancing act that nature perfected and winemakers simply stewarded into bottles.

Why it's special

Diurnal shift

Intense fruit

Laser purity

Geography plays a massive trick here. You get desert heat during the day and refrigerator temperatures at night. That diurnal shift locks in freshness like a bank vault. Unlike European counterparts that might lean heavily on petrol notes early on, Okanagan versions burst with intense fruit forward energy before settling down. You get a laser-focused purity that cuts through rich food like a samurai sword through butter.

Who's gonna like it

Acid lovers

Spice fans

Skeptics

Acid hounds and citrus lovers should apply immediately. If you are tired of flabby, buttery whites that weigh you down, this is your wake-up call. People who love spicy Thai takeout or heavy schnitzels will find a best friend here because the high acidity scrubs the palate clean. Also, anyone who thinks they hate sweet wine should try a dry one from this region to convert.
